Don't jump the gun with stuff like antialiasing yet: you need a grounder in the basics of shading, composition, and color before you delve too fully into a specific medium, such as pixel art. I recommend you seek instruction in the form of an art fundamentals class at your place of education or look for a primer on the web if that isn't an option. You'll be surprised how much you improve with a little formal education as opposed to a boatload of critiques; a forum such as this is suited to tweaks and opinions rather than instruction of the groundwork those tweaks and opinions are constructed upon.
